开发者社区> 问答> 正文

在Spring中,支持自动装配的模式有哪些?

已解决

在Spring中,支持自动装配的模式有哪些?

展开
收起
gxx1 2022-04-01 12:05:36 561 0
1 条回答
写回答
取消 提交回答
  • 推荐回答

    1.在no 缺省情况下,自动配置是由"ref"属性手动设定的

    2.byName 根据bean的属性名称进行自动装配

    Cutomer的属性名称是person,Spring会将person的bean通过setter方法进行自动装配。

    3.byType 根据bean的类型进行自动装配

    4.constructor 类似byType,但不是应用于构造器的参数。如果一个bean异常,是由于构造器参数的类型相同,也没有进行自动装配导致的。

    5.autodetect 中若有默认的构造器,就可以通过constructor方式自动装配,或者使用byType方式自动装配。

    2022-04-01 12:07:35
    赞同 展开评论 打赏
问答分类:
问答地址:
问答排行榜
最热
最新

相关电子书

更多
云栖社区特邀专家徐雷Java Spring Boot开发实战系列课程(第20讲):经典面试题与阿里等名企内部招聘求职面试技巧 立即下载
微服务架构模式与原理Spring Cloud开发实战 立即下载
阿里特邀专家徐雷Java Spring Boot开发实战系列课程(第18讲):制作Java Docker镜像与推送到DockerHub和阿里云Docker仓库 立即下载